The Qtek 9090 is an MDAIII aka XDAIIs.
Bluetooth tools was designed for MDAII/XDAII models that had issues with the BT implementation. You should not install this on your 9090.
The BT-338 will work fine with your 9090 _________________ Darren Griffin |
